Mourinho gets one-match stadium ban and fine for misconduct.

Jose Mourinho has been given a one-match stadium ban and a £40,000 ($61,712) fine by the Football Association.

The Chelsea boss was hit with a misconduct charge after being sent to the stands during his side’s 2-1 defeat at West Ham last month. An Independent Regulatory Commission confirmed Mourinho’s punishment which will take immediate effect.

An FA statement read: “Following an Independent Regulatory Commission hearing today, Jose Mourinho has been given a one-match stadium suspension with immediate effect and fined £40,000 ($61,712).

“The Chelsea manager admitted an FA charge of misconduct regarding his language and/or behavior towards the match officials in or around the dressing room area during half-time of the game against West Ham United on 24 October 2015.”

Saturday’s defeat to Liverpool was Chelsea’s sixth in 11 Premier League games and left them languishing 15th in the table, just four points clear of the relegation zone.
